    Why?

    BlackBerry calls himself as "a software company" now, but software is the reason why BB10 is unusable. Blackberry HUB with emails do not work at all. It is strange to me why only BB10 devices itself do not work with HUB emails, while BlackBerry Blend works just perfect, legacy BlackBerry ..6-7 OS'es also works perfectly, damn.. even android version Blackberry HUB works perfectly with emails, but not BlackBerry 10 devices itself. I guaranty it is done in purpose and BlackBerry do not fix it.
    (If you asking what do not work? It is very simple - "Show Read Filed Emails" button. "Show Read Filed Emails" button works with all Blackberry legacy devices, Blackberry Blend and even android OS version of Blackberry HUB. "Show Read Filed Emails" button just do not work with Blackberry 10 devices itself. You can see all emails in all others, but not in Blackberry 10 devices.)

    Another thing, Blackberry Keyboard pkb/vkb. Blackberry calls himself as "best keyboards" creators, "you will have best keyboard experience", but keyboard input languages is limited to pathetic number of available languages. You can not type in most languages with BlackBerries "best keyboard", as the business oriented devices it is most unprofessional thing you can do with device. All other OS competitors do not have this gap.

    And the last thing... apps, but it is totally a different story.. but after using android OS and iOS I realised for me Facebook and Messenger is only apps I truly need since FB Messenger become the same as Snapchat. I don't know how difficult is to make 2 FB apps to be on Blackberry World again.

    Hardware is more then fine. Even one year old Passport SE have better speakers and build quality then any other device today, damn even 3 year old Z30 have better speakers and build quality than any other device today. AMOLED screens just coming to iPhones, then Z30 had it ages ago. In other hand camera's, well, BlackBerry you need to do a lot of work here. What I trying to say is, BlackBerry, if you calling yourself "Software is the new BlackBerry" then be honest and at least fix you goddamn BB10 Operating System to meet basic users' needs! Thank You.
